After having this cold weather problem in a Subaru Outback solved by cleaning the window channel I thought the solution for the Ranger would be the same but it doesn't seem to be. I think as manufactures try to cut the wind noise on new vehicles that they have made the fit between the window channel and the glass tighter and I have to say that the Ranger is a fairly quiet vehicle. Has anyone tried spraying silicon in the window channel ?

Might need to have the grease in the window motor (regulator) replaced with a lower viscosity one. Not the answer you want, but it may be a "this is what works the best 90% of the time" engineering decision. Could also be a bad regulator?
